Coward ,Mccann & Geoghegan. Good+ with no dust jacket. 1971. Hardcover. Light gray boards, black titling to spine, black symbol to cover. Solid binding, light shelfwear with slight bumping of head and tail of spine. Photograph section by author. Unmarked. ; 8.50 X 5.50 X0.70 inches; 223 pages .

Glossary
Some terminology that may be used in this description includes:
- Tail
- The heel of the spine.
- Spine
- The outer portion of a book which covers the actual binding. The spine usually faces outward when a book is placed on a shelf....
- Good+
- A term used to denote a condition a slight grade better than Good.
- Jacket
- Sometimes used as another term for dust jacket, a protective and often decorative wrapper, usually made of paper which wraps...
- Shelfwear
- Minor wear resulting from a book being place on, and taken from a bookshelf, especially along the bottom edge.
